Nettet27. mar. 2024 · tax refund: [noun] a return of money paid that is more than what is actually owed for taxes. NettetThe process begins when you start a new job. You and your employer agree on your compensation — an hourly wage or an annual salary — which adds up to your gross or "before tax" income. The next thing you do is fill out a W-4 form. The W-4 form is like a miniature income tax survey.
